Web 3.0 is all about decentralized applications, or dApps, which operate on blockchain technology. Mobile phones, with their widespread adoption and increasing processing power, provide a gateway for individuals to access and use these dApps. Users can interact with decentralized finance protocols, engage in peer-to-peer markets, or participate in governance systems, all from the comfort of their mobile devices.

Web 3.0 emphasizes the importance of individual control over personal data. Mobile phones like METAVERTU can act as a secure digital wallet for cryptocurrencies, allowing users to securely store and manage their digital assets. With features like biometric authentication and encrypted communication channels, mobile phones enhance security and privacy, enabling users to take ownership of their online identities.

Web 3.0 and mobile phones have the potential to transform financial systems and foster global financial inclusion. By connecting the unbanked and underbanked populations to decentralized finance solutions, mobile phones can act as a powerful tool for economic empowerment. Individuals can access banking services, savings accounts, loans, and investments, all without the need for a traditional financial institution.

As Web 3.0 expands, the Internet of Things (IoT) is set to play a significant role. Mobile phones, with their broad network compatibility and communication capabilities, can serve as a central hub for IoT devices. They can connect smart homes, wearable devices, autonomous vehicles, and more, allowing for seamless integration and control.
